Time and Talents

Time-and-TalentsVictorian Bermondsey was a Dickensian nightmare.

The area was a bustling industrial complex, where over five thousand young women were employed in dire conditions in dangerous and overcrowded factories.

Aware of the plight of these girls, Mina Goldlock and her friends from the Young Women's Christian Association decided to reach out to those who were less fortunate in life and began to visit the factories where they talked, sang hymns and distributed flowers to the bemused workers.

In 1899, the Time & Talents Association was opened in Bermondsey Street and provided a lively centre where singing, basketwork, knitting and sewing were taught.

Three decades later, it moved to Abbey Street where spacious new premises allowed it to expand its range of clubs and services.

The building was so badly damaged in the war, however, that it was forced to close in 1956 and only re-opened after 24 years when the association moved to its current location in Rotherhithe. It developed here into a vibrant neighbourhood centre offering a huge range of activities from local history workshops to tai chi.

Although conditions today are very different, Mina Gollock's desire to nurture the skills and abilities of all age groups in the community lives on to this day.
